Hi all, good morning!

I needed to a do a fresh Windows 7 installation on a 128GB SSD last night.

When I got to the "How do I install Windows" screen I had my SSD and 2 mechanical drives on the screen and tried to choose the SSD, but got the "Setup was unable to create a new system partition" error.

I followed the instructions on a few of the threads here using DISKPART but the error didn't go away. I then tried it on one of my 2GB drives which took a good few hours but the problem remains. Both drives have been through the process of clean / partition / format as described on here.

Here is a picture of the screen I am faced with at the minute (hopefully attached).

Is there something fundamental that I have missed? I am using an install disc rather than a USB if that's relevant?
